ATV


IMPORTANT: The ATV instruction behaves as follows:

  • The ATV instruction switches the mode (Standby(Backup)/Active) between the primary and secondary CPU of the redundant system.
  • Once the instruction is executed, the activated system will be switched into a standby (backup) mode.
    • The other system, which was in standby (backup) mode, will be switched into active mode.
  • The ATV instruction is operated only once when the execution condition is ON (1).
